Rooney Blames Rice for Arsenal’s Champions League Defeat Against PSG
Wayne Rooney has criticized Declan Rice’s positioning during Paris Saint-germain’s (PSG) winning goal against Arsenal in the Champions League semi-final frist leg on Tuesday night. PSG secured a 1-0 victory, with Ousmane Dembele’s early goal proving decisive.
Dembele’s Early Strike Seals Victory for PSG
Dembele scored in the fourth minute of the match, capitalizing on space within Arsenal’s penalty area to deliver a left-footed shot that deflected off the far post past goalkeeper David Raya. The goal highlighted PSG’s fast attacking prowess and exposed vulnerabilities in Arsenal’s defensive setup.
Rooney Pinpoints Rice’s Positioning as Key Error
During post-match analysis,Rooney identified rice’s decision-making as a critical factor in the goal. Rooney stated that Rice made “the wrong decision” by prioritizing coverage of Jurrien Timber against Khvicha Kvaratskhelia instead of directly marking Dembele. Rooney emphasized the importance of such details in high-stakes Champions League matches, suggesting Arsenal’s failure to address them contributed to their defeat.
“Now Arsenal have enough time to recover and declan Rice just makes the wrong decision. He comes in, he thinks he is trying to cover his teammate but by leaving that space at the edge of the box, that’s where the danger is, that’s where Dembele is,” Rooney said.
Sturridge Defends Rice, Cites Other Defensive Lapses
Former player Daniel Sturridge offered a different viewpoint, defending Rice and pointing to Mikel Merino’s defensive positioning as a contributing factor. Sturridge argued that Merino’s failure to actively defend dembele allowed the PSG forward the space needed to score. He said he didn’t see that the goal was Declan Rice’s fault.
PSG Coach Praises Team Performance, Acknowledges Tough Second Leg Ahead
PSG’s coach acknowledged the team’s strong performance and their adherence to their game plan.he also anticipated a challenging second leg, recognizing Arsenal’s capacity to respond.”We showed the kind of team we are. We tried to play our way and scored the goal early playing the way we play. We suffered sometimes but could have scored the second goal. The second match is going to be very tough,” he said.
